I am growing some cornichon plants indoors using a wicking bed system and a good grow light. They have reached a fantastic size, and there are lots of flowers and some fruits starting, but in places the leaves don't look too healthy, and some of the fruits have withered. With the fruits, it could certainly be that I haven't pollinated them well enough, but it could also be that the plant isn't healthy enough I suppose.

I feed them once a week with a good liquid fertiliser.
I have grown many plants in this indoor area without having any disease/pest problems.

Any tips would be very welcome!

Your plants are suffering from a micro-nutrient deficiency, probably iron. It could be magnesium but it is one of the two or both. Use Chelated Iron to fix problem. Liquid NPK fertilizers or just about any NPK fertilizers are short on micro-nutrients.
